Tuc is a brand that offers a range of savory snacks and crackers. The brand is known for its distinctive square-shaped crackers that are popular for snacking and as a base for various toppings.
Tuc crackers were first introduced in 1958 by the French biscuit company LU.
LU, which stands for Lefèvre-Utile, was founded in 1846 and became one of the leading manufacturers of biscuits and cookies in Europe.
Tuc quickly gained popularity and became a popular snack option in France and other countries.
In 2007, LU was acquired by Mondelēz International, a multinational confectionery, food, and beverage conglomerate.
Since then, Tuc has been part of Mondelēz International's portfolio of brands.
